Articles
Multi-line inside-set condition just affect qualified JSONvalues. We possibly wanted thatcertain reputation are executed possibly quickly and you can in-place, or perhaps not atall, boost INPLACE allows us to do exactly that. Addingthat INPLACE search term ensures that the brand new types andwidths is supported, which the fresh inform happens in-set. So we’ve put a different JSON subobject for the json1.a,because the intended. Otherwise, there’s simply no-good means for Sphinx to determine whetherit received an everyday string well worth, otherwise a good JSON document. JSON(‘…’) really worth sentence structure have to beused to possess a structured inform, that is, to own an update one to desires to placea the fresh subobject (otherwise a selection worth) to your a given JSON column trick.
Sherlock holmes online: CONTAINSANY() form
Those tips are noticeablewhen control an incredible number of rows! With binjoinwe totally remove text message formatting step on the data origin front side and you may textparsing step-on Sphinx side. If the data is alreadybinary first off, distribution it as digital is somewhatfaster (and most likely better to pertain too). Document ID out of ids.container is actually 0x1ED2 hex, yearfrom rows.bin is 0x7E7 hex, that’s 7890 and you may 2023 indecimal, ok! Think that we do have the following 3rows to become listed on. Indexer as well as monitors theexpected sign up_quality also.
Related hunt
- Most other vectorindex models that individuals today also have, including SQ or HNSW, has verydifferent performance pages.
- History low-datadirconfigs are still served by v.step three.5, however, you to definitely support is planned forremoval.
- Where expr1 and you may expr2 can be terms,or any other computable text message inquire terms.
- In addition to just like direct_purchase overindividual annotations unlike entire industries.
Note that this form try originally tailored as the an instant accessor forUDFs that just entry float vectors in it, to stop anydata duplicating and you can conversion process. Now, in this instance it is quite permitted to narrow theresulting float vector returning to integers where appropriate,because the we are able to be aware that all the brand new beliefs was integersbefore widening. Around in the motor the fresh indicators try stored in an enthusiastic efficientbinary structure, you to definitely indicators blob for each and every fits.

Other than “line lists” quitenaturally turn up inside the quite a number of cities, and in the specificplace, indeed there just might end up being a few specific quirks. Sufficient reason for a lot more functions it might at some point slowdown even worse than2x times, especially if we along with throw in more complicated characteristics,such as chain or nested objects. All of the changeable-thickness characteristics fora solitary row try categorized along with her, and you can stored in a different shops. Needless to say, scalars likeUINT and Float will always be reside exactly 4bytes per, when you are String and you will JSON types can also be beas small while the, well, empty; or for as long as numerous megabytes.
Including, one hundred GB of data mode in the 800 computer places withthe default limitation, which is an excessive amount of. Upside-down spiders will likely be based more than random size of setsof data. Therefore inside the inner find Sphinx nevertheless honestly matches step one,one hundred thousand,000documents nevertheless calculates the standards() blobs and you may theranking expression a million moments. Rawtokens of fields listed in list_tokclass_areas arematched against classes of tokclasses when you are indexing. You can recycle one to TSV desk for everything you, or you can explore multipleseparate tables to possess personal sphere and you can/or questions.
The new external Discover is intentionallylimited. Typical Discover inquiries will be shut in another outerSELECT, therefore and make an excellent nested come across, orless formally talking, a thus-entitled subselect. Delight do not trust the current defaultand specify a direct Acquisition By the in which the ordermatters.
Egyptian Gods – The whole Checklist

Non-contradictory JSON features are matched on the the brand new columnvalue. Conflicting JSON has provides sherlock holmes online consideration, and can override newparent beliefs. In the version step 3 i remaining k1,it had omitted from our direct articles listing, and the really worth step 3 landedinto k2. Notice exactly how we’re “normally” keeping all of the cuatro columns, but withKEEP we exclude any kind of i’re remaining, and therefore we must providejust step three articles.
A summary of areas to make interior token hashes to have, throughout the theindexing day. A summary of fields to analyze to own token kinds and you will shop therespective group masks to possess, inside the indexing day. Principle, utilize this to own quick areas likedocument titles, but fool around with DocStore to own huge things like information.
sql_log_filter
And when the fresh limitation is actually high,searchd is at chance, threads you may failmiserably and you can kill the servers. Even though posts currently taking on thatlimit is actually seated undertaking little! When themax_people bond restrict is too brief, one connectionsover the new restrict is actually refused.

The genuine inquire doesn’t carried out, just the planningphase, and that one Explain need return ratherquickly. You could limit Explain output with optionalLIKE and you can Disregard clauses, find “For example and you will Forget about clause” to possess facts.Such. Currently supported typesare JSONs, integral scalar types and you will strings. Features need to all of the provides offered models. Therefore to help you indicate several files forstopwords, mappings, ormorphdict, simply listing them all inside a singleOPTION entry. All of the list configurationdirectives available in the newest config document is now be also specified asoptions to produce Table, exactly as follows.
This information source setting tellsindexer exactly what databases for connecting to, and you will exactly what SQL inquire torun. The newest standard area is ./sphinx.conf but allSphinx applications use the –config button. However, very first, let’s briefly speak about you to definitely ./sphinxdatafolder.
Requirements and you will Structure
It means either using the received transactions, orjuggling the newest gotten data and you can reloading the newest duplicated RT index. For each and every personnel thread handles one replicated list at a time. They use aseparate bond pool, and that setting control their proportions. Duplication staff posts parse the new obtained professionals responses, andlocally use the alterations (to help you in your area replicated indexes).

INTN,INT8N, and you will FLOATN versions are all a great. Their dimensions need to be givenalong to your function type, find example above. The complete type of names number isavailable on the “Attributes” section. In addition to, there should be at the very least 1 fielddefined. Understood subtypes are FAISS_Mark,FAISS_L1, HNSW_L1, HNSW_L2,HNSW_Mark, SQ4, and you can SQ8.